[ExecutionEngine] Add a getSymbolTable method to RuntimeDyld.
This can be used to extract the symbol table from a RuntimeDyld instance prior
to disposing of it.
This patch also updates RTDyldObjectLinkingLayer to use the new method, rather
than requesting symbols one at a time via getSymbol.

+ std::map<StringRef, JITEvaluatedSymbol> getSymbolTable() const {
+ std::map<StringRef, JITEvaluatedSymbol> Result;
+
+ for (auto &KV : GlobalSymbolTable) {
+ auto SectionID = KV.second.getSectionID();
+ uint64_t SectionAddr = 0;
+ if (SectionID != AbsoluteSymbolSection)
+ SectionAddr = getSectionLoadAddress(SectionID);
+ Result[KV.first()] =
+ JITEvaluatedSymbol(SectionAddr + KV.second.getOffset(), KV.second.getFlags());
+ }
+
+ return Result;
+ }
